LAS VEGAS -- MetaInfo, a leader in network and Internet Protocol (IP) address management solutions, will showcase its full line of network infrastructure and network access control solutions, including a new version of its award-winning Meta IP software, here at Interop Las Vegas, booth 441.

Making its debut at Interop 2006 is Meta IP version 5.7, a major upgrade to MetaInfo's market-leading product for IP address, DNS, and DHCP management. First introduced in 1995, Meta IP helps enterprises ensure the security, reliability, and performance of their networks by managing the processes that identify computers and allow access. Through its one-of-a-kind SAFE DHCP(r) architecture and SAFE DHCP Quarantine Appliance, Meta IP is the sole IP infrastructure management product to offer unparalleled deployment choices: choice of platform, choice of authentication and host integrity solution integration, and choice of standards-compliant, enterprise-class DNS and DHCP solutions.

With v5.7, MetaInfo has included a number of improvements to make it easier for customers to utilize Meta IP moving forward, including reengineering portions of the core technology. New features in v5.7 include the unique ability to manage both BIND 9 and BIND 8 services concurrently. MetaInfo is the only vendor to offer this capability.

Also being introduced at Interop 2006 is SAFE DHCP Quarantine Framework, a new version of MetaInfo's pioneering architecture for network access control. Designed as an alternative to 802.1x and other proposed standards for network access control and protection, SAFE DHCP Quarantine (formerly known as SAFE Registration) is an extension to MetaInfo's standards-based infrastructure services that allows companies to monitor and control network access according to their unique policies. SAFE DHCP Quarantine Framework enables enterprises to isolate all systems attempting network access and integrate, without modifications, scanning, policy enforcement, and authentication solutions from SAFE Network Alliance Partners, including Check Point, Qualys, RSA, and StillSecure. SAFE DHCP Quarantine Framework is cross-platform and does not require costly hardware upgrades.
